California Water Code Section 13751 requires that anyone who constructs, alters, or destroys a water well, cathodic protection well, groundwater monitoring well, or geothermal heat exchange well must file with the Department of Water Resources a report of completion within 60 days of the completion of the work.

The Idaho Department of Water Resources (IDWR) has statutory authority for the state-wide administration of the rules governing well construction and the licensing of drillers in Idaho. Prior to drilling a well, the well owner or well driller must first obtain a drilling permit from IDWR. A driller's log is a water-well contractor's description of the formations penetrated during drilling and the construc- tion materials used to complete the well. Well Logs Owners of new water wells should know that one of the most important components of their household water well system can be kept filed away — the well log.
